What is Ferrous Bisglycinate?
Ferrous bisglycinate is a chelated form of iron, meaning that the iron is bound to two molecules of the amino acid glycine. This unique structure enhances its stability and absorption in the body, making it a popular alternative to traditional iron supplements like ferrous sulfate.
Superior Bioavailability
One of the standout features of ferrous bisglycinate is its high bioavailability. Studies have shown that this form of iron is absorbed more efficiently in the intestines compared to other iron supplements. This means that individuals taking ferrous bisglycinate are more likely to experience the benefits of iron supplementation without the gastrointestinal side effects often associated with conventional iron forms.
Gentle on the Stomach
Many people shy away from iron supplements due to the common side effects, such as constipation, nausea, and stomach cramps. Ferrous bisglycinate, however, is known for being gentler on the digestive system. Its chelated form minimizes irritation in the gut, allowing for a smoother supplementation experience. This makes it an excellent option for those who have previously struggled with other iron supplements.

How to Incorporate Ferrous Bisglycinate into Your Diet
Incorporating ferrous bisglycinate into your routine is straightforward. It is available in various forms, including capsules, tablets, and powders. For optimal absorption, it is recommended to take ferrous bisglycinate on an empty stomach, ideally with a source of vitamin C, which can further enhance iron absorption.
